ORDERING INFORMATION

FUNCTION CODE

Mitsubishi integrated circuits may be ordered using the following simplified alphanumeric type-codes which define the function of the ICs and the package style.

For Mitsubishi Original Products

Example: M 5 8. 81 5 45

1

a

- -r-

~

M: Mitsubishi integrated circuit prefix Temperature range

5: Standard industrial/commercial (0 to 70/75°C or -20 to 85°C) .

• : High reliability (military)

Series designation using 1 or 2 alpha·

numeric characters.

0: CMOS

1: Linear circuit

3: TTL

10-19; Linear circuit

32-33: TTL(equivalent to Texas Instruments' SN74 series)

41-47: TTL

84: CMOS

85 : P-channel silicon-gate MOS 86: P-channel aluminum-gate MOS 87 : N-channel silicon-gate MOS 88 : P-channel aluminum-gate ED-MOS

8.: CMOS

.: DTL

SO-52: Schottky TTL (equivalent to Texas Instruments' SN74S series)

Circuit function identification code using 2 digits.

Package style

K: Glass·sealed ceramic P: Molded plastic 5: Metal-sealed ceramic

Electrical characteristic identification code using 1 or 2 digits.
